Wharnsby: Price likely to face Leafs

Globe and Mail Blog Post

Montreal Canadiens rookie goalie Carey Price, who was recalled on Monday after a month-long stint in the minors, will likely play against the Toronto Maple Leafs at the Bell Centre on Thursday evening.

He has beaten the Leafs three times this season and No. 1 Cristobal Huet, who will make his 13th consecutive start against the Ottawa Senators tonight, could use a break.

“It would be nice to get some action right away,” Price said. “I don’t think they would have called me up not to play.”

Canadiens coach Guy Carbonneau said “it’s a possibility” that he will start Price on Thursday. “If we have him here, it’s to play.”

Price was sent down to the Hamilton Bulldogs of the AHL in eahrly January to regain the confidence he exhibited earlier in the season and get more playing time.

“It was a matter of playing more minutes,” he said. “I was going through a time here when things weren’t going my way. There were a lot of pucks going off shin pads and rebounds were going right to the other team.”
